Yellow Tiger Parrot
Regular price $149.99 USDRegular priceUnit price / perYellow Tiger Parrot Cichlids are eye-catching hybrid cichlids known for their bright yellow coloration with black vertical bars. With their unique body shape and playful personality, they make a bold centerpiece in medium to large aquariums. While generally peaceful for a cichlid, they can be territorial, especially during breeding.
-
Temperature: 76–82°F
-
pH: 6.8–7.8 (Adapted to Tallahassee tap water)
-
Hardness: 6–20 dGH
-
Temperament: Semi-aggressive; territorial but often compatible with similarly sized tankmates
-
Recommended Group Size: Singly or in a pair; can be kept with other robust fish
-
Minimum Tank Size: 40 gallons
-
Max Size: 7–8 inches
-
Diet: Hikari Cichlid Pellets, Fluval Bug Bites Cichlid Formula, frozen bloodworms, brine shrimp, and occasional vegetable matter

Yoyo Loach
Regular price $8.99 USDRegular priceUnit price / perYoyo Loaches are energetic, social bottom-dwellers known for their bold silver-and-black patterning that often resembles the letters "Y-O-Y-O." They’re highly active, especially in groups, and are excellent snail hunters. These loaches thrive in aquariums with plenty of hiding spots, soft substrate, and stable water conditions.
-
Temperature: 75–80°F
-
pH: 6.5–7.8 — Adapted to Tallahassee tap water
-
Hardness: 5–15 dGH
-
Temperament: Peaceful to semi-aggressive; best behavior in groups
-
Recommended Group Size: 5 or more
-
Minimum Tank Size: 40 gallons (larger for groups)
-
Max Size: 5–6 inches
-
Diet: Fluval Bug Bites Bottom Feeder Formula, Hikari Sinking Wafers, supplemented with frozen bloodworms, brine shrimp, and occasional vegetables

Zebra Acara dwarf
Regular price $49.99 USDRegular priceUnit price / perZebra Acara (Dwarf) are beautifully patterned, peaceful dwarf cichlids known for their striped, zebra-like appearance and iridescent body tones. These fish thrive in well-maintained, planted aquariums with gentle flow and plenty of hiding places. Ideal for community tanks, they display best when kept in pairs or small harems.
-
Temperature: 74–80°F
-
pH: 6.5–7.5 — Adapted to Tallahassee tap water
-
Hardness: 4–12 dGH
-
Temperament: Peaceful, mildly territorial during spawning
-
Recommended Group Size: Single, bonded pair, or trio (1 male, 2 females)
-
Minimum Tank Size: 20 gallons
-
Max Size: 3.5–4 inches
-
Diet: Fluval Bug Bites Cichlid Formula, Hikari Micro Pellets, supplemented with frozen brine shrimp, daphnia, and bloodworms

Zebra Danio
Regular price $1.83 USDRegular priceUnit price / perZebra Danios are hardy, fast-swimming schooling fish known for their horizontal black-and-white stripes and energetic personality. They’re an ideal beginner fish that adapts well to a variety of conditions and tank setups. Their active nature makes them a great addition to peaceful community aquariums.
-
Temperature: 65–77°F
-
pH: 6.5–7.8 — Adapted to Tallahassee tap water
-
Hardness: 5–15 dGH
-
Temperament: Peaceful and very active
-
Recommended Group Size: 6 or more
-
Minimum Tank Size: 20 gallons
-
Max Size: 2 inches
-
Diet: Fluval Bug Bites Tropical Formula, Hikari Micro Pellets, supplemented with crushed flakes, frozen brine shrimp, or daphnia

Zebra Pleco L127
Regular price $49.99 USDRegular priceUnit price / perZebra Plecos (L127), often confused with the rarer L046, are Peckoltia species known for their beautiful black and cream zebra-like stripes. They are peaceful, nocturnal, and prefer warm, well-oxygenated aquariums with hiding spots and gentle flow.
-
Temperature: 78–86°F
-
pH: 6.5–7.5 (Adapted to Tallahassee tap water)
-
Hardness: 4–12 dGH
-
Temperament: Peaceful; shy and territorial with similar plecos
-
Recommended Group Size: Singly or in groups with multiple caves
-
Minimum Tank Size: 20 gallons
-
Max Size: 4–5 inches
-
Diet: Fluval Bug Bites Bottom Feeder Formula, Hikari sinking wafers, Hikari frozen bloodworms and brine shrimp

Zodiac Loach
Regular price $15.99 USDRegular priceUnit price / perZodiac Loaches (Mesonoemacheilus triangularis) are small, peaceful bottom-dwelling loaches native to India, known for their intricate reticulated pattern and active nature. They thrive in well-oxygenated aquariums with soft substrate and plenty of hiding spots and do well in peaceful community setups.
-
Temperature: 72–79°F
-
pH: 6.5–7.5 (Adapted to Tallahassee tap water)
-
Hardness: 4–12 dGH
-
Temperament: Peaceful and active; excellent for nano or community tanks
-
Recommended Group Size: 3 or more
-
Minimum Tank Size: 20 gallons
-
Max Size: 2.5–3 inches
-
Diet: Fluval Bug Bites Bottom Feeder Formula, Hikari sinking wafers, Hikari frozen bloodworms and brine shrimp
